The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 19945 zip code. The total population is 8080, of which, 3927 are male and 4153 are female. With a total area of 161.986 square miles, the population density is 41.8 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 55.9 years old. The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 19945 zip code is $88313. This is 5.55% greater than the national average. This income places 11.2%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$43174. In the 19945 zip code, 88.1%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 26.4% have a bachelors degree or higher. In the 19945 zip, there are an estimated 3900 people in the labor force, of which, 3681 are employed, and 219 are unemployed. There are a total of 0 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 32.4 minutes. Of the total people that work, 266 worked from home and 3640 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 38.1. The median home value for the 19945 zip code is 317000. There is an estimated  3324 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$1226 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$1067.
